Definitions
- the present invention relates to a folding box for accommodating a compartment tray.
- the present invention relates to a method for producing a folding box for accommodating a compartment tray and a serving box.
- the present invention also relates to a folding box lid of a folding box.
- the present invention relates to a folding box filled with food.
- Serving boxes for the transport of food are known in principle. They usually consist of a folding box into which a compartment tray with several food compartments is placed. A compartment tray, also known as a meal tray, has multiple compartments in which food is placed. A special area of application for serving boxes are hospitals, which have special requirements.
- a patient who is stationed in a hospital eats his or her meal lying down or sitting out of the hospital bed if the patient is not mobile for health reasons. For this purpose, the patient is given prepared serving trays with food, which are subsequently cleaned and refilled.
- the object of the present invention is therefore to address one of the problems mentioned above, to improve the general prior art or to provide an alternative to what was previously known.
- a solution is to be provided with which food is prevented from falling when taken lying down in a hospital bed and the food that is served can be prepared independently and easily accessible by patients.
- a folding box according to claim 1 is proposed.
- the proposed folding box is intended and set up to accommodate a compartment tray.
- the folding box comprises a base surface, a front surface, a rear surface, a cover surface, a first side surface and a second side surface.
- the base area and the front area are connected via a first fold edge with a fold edge length.
- the base and the back are connected by a second folded edge.
- the back surface and the cover surface are connected via a third folded edge.
- the base and the first side are connected via a fourth folded edge and the base and the first side are connected via a fifth folded edge.
- a folding box which is completely closed in a folded state and has a total of six surfaces.
- the surfaces can also be understood as walls with a wall thickness.
- the base area and the top area form the top and bottom of the folding box and can be understood as such.
- the front surface and rear surface can be understood as the front and rear side and the first and second side surface as the right and left side of the folding box.
- the base or bottom is directly connected to all surfaces with the exception of the top surface via a folded edge.
- the folding box is designed as a rectangular carton.
- the front surface has a first and a second perforation section.
- the front face which for example faces the patient in the intended use, is perforated at two different locations, for example along two different, longitudinal stretches on a right and a left side of the front face.
- the front surface is thus perforated at two points with a large number of holes along a stretch in order to be able to tear or detach the front surface at these points with little effort.
- first perforation section extends from a first fold edge point lying on the first fold edge to a first end point of the front surface and that the second perforation section extends from a second fold edge point lying on the first fold edge to a second end point of the front surface.
- the two perforation sections each extend from a point that lies on the first folded edge to a point that lies at one end of the front surface.
- the two points can be arranged, for example, on a straight line orthogonal to the first folding edge, so that a straight perforated line is formed.
- the two points can also be offset so that a diagonal perforated line is created.
- the end points are arranged opposite to the first folded edge, ie at a free end.
- first and second fold edge points are formed at a distance from one another that is greater than half the length of the fold edge.
- the fold edge points have a sufficiently large spacing in order to provide a sufficiently large access opening through which a patient in particular can reach. If the fold edge length is 30 cm, for example, the two fold edge points are at least 15 cm apart, so that an opening in the front panel with a length of more than 15 cm is created when the front panel is detached at the perforation sections and folded down.
- a state of the folding box is described as a folded state in which the folding box is folded or assembled, ie the folding box is in the form of a folded box and encloses a spatial volume.
- the open state describes a state of the folding box in which the folding box is in the folded state, with the top surface and the front surface being open, i.e. in particular the top surface has been opened and the front surface has been loosened or torn and folded down at the perforation sections.
- the lubricating sheet is formed from the base and the front surface when a force is applied to the front surface and the perforation portions are separated.
- the front face can be torn in two places and is thus designed to be folded down, so that the front face and the base face form a flat lubricating base. Since the other surfaces, namely the two side surfaces and the rear surface, are not changed, a three-sided fall protection is formed when the cover surface and the front surface are opened.
- the proposed folding box has fastening and connecting means in order to achieve sufficient stability when the folding box is in the folded state.
- the first and the second perforation section are preferably designed to run parallel to one another and orthogonally to the first folded edge. Accordingly, the two perforation sections run as two straight and parallel lines perpendicularly from the first folding edge to the opposite end of the front surface.
- the first or the second side surface is preferably designed in such a way that it forms a separating barrier in an inner area of the folding box when the folding box is in the folded state. It is therefore proposed that at least one of the two side surfaces is designed with such a length that it can be folded several times and forms a separating barrier in the interior of the folding box.
- the Separation Barrier can also be understood as a partition wall. It goes without saying that the partition can be positioned differently depending on the application. If, for example, a standard drinks bottle is to be separated with the separating barrier, the length of the side surface is adapted accordingly.
- the first or the second side surface has a predetermined partition wall length and at least three folding edges.
- the predetermined length of the dividing wall describes a length from the folding edge of the respective side surface to one end of the respective side wall and is chosen by experts in such a way that a separating barrier is formed in the interior area. In this way, it is advantageously achieved that an additional separating barrier is created within the folding box, with which objects such as foodstuffs or drinks bottles are held in position in the box.
- the lid panel has a detachable perforated area to provide an additional lubricating sheet.
- the cover surface is also perforated, namely perforated in such a way that a detachable surface is formed, which can be detached from the cover surface by the application of force.
- the detachable perforated surface has a side length running parallel to the third fold edge that is greater than half the length of the fold edge. It is therefore proposed that the detachable perforated surface is at least as wide as half the length of the folded edge. It is thus advantageously achieved that the detachable perforated surface is sufficiently large to serve as a lubricating base. For example, if the folded edge length is 30 cm, it is suggested that the detachable perforated area is at least 15 cm wide.
- the base surface, the front surface and/or the cover surface are preferably formed with a food-safe coating in order to prevent food components from entering the flat lubricating base. It is therefore proposed to coat the surfaces that come or can come into contact with food.
- a plastic coating is proposed as the food-safe coating, in particular a PET plastic such as mono-PET. Is the
- Folding box preferably made of cardboard, it is accordingly proposed that the base area, the front area and/or the top area are made of coated cardboard. In addition, it is proposed in a further special embodiment that the other inner surfaces of the folding box are also coated, as described above.
- the top surface has a detachable, perforated surface, in particular as described above, only the detachable, perforated surface of the top surface being designed with a food-safe coating. A material saving of the coating material is thus advantageously achieved.
- the folded edge length is preferably greater than 20 cm.
- the folded edge length is in a range from 20 cm to 40 cm and is in particular 30 cm. It is therefore proposed to use a sufficiently large folding box, which is larger than 20 cm, so that a conventional compartment tray can be placed in it.
- the folding box is preferably designed in one piece in an unfolded state. It is therefore proposed that the folding box consists of one piece and has no glued or fastened components, for example. A state of the folding box in which the folding box is present flat without folding and does not enclose any spatial volume is described as the unfolded state. Thus, no complex connection technology is required to produce the folding box.
- the folding box is preferably made from cardboard. It is therefore proposed that the folding box be made of cardboard or paperboard.

- the lid surface has at least one first product holder for accommodating a food product, the first product holder being formed from a large number of incisions, in particular being formed from at least four incisions, each incision extending from a starting point to an end point, wherein the starting point and the ending point of the incisions are located opposite one another, and the starting points and ending points of the plurality the cuts are arranged on a square fold line to form a substantially square product support, and the plurality of cuts intersect at a center point.
- the lid surface has at least one second product holder for accommodating a food product, the second product holder being formed from a large number of incisions, in particular from at least four incisions, each incision extending from a starting point to an end point extends, wherein the starting point and the ending point of the cuts are arranged opposite each other, and wherein the starting points and ending points of the plurality of cuts are arranged on a circular folding edge to form a substantially circular product holder, and wherein the plurality of cuts intersect at a center point .
- the lid surface has at least a third product holder for accommodating a food product, the first product holder being formed from a large number of incisions, in particular being formed from two incisions, with each incision extending from a starting point to an end point , wherein the starting point and the ending point of the cuts are arranged opposite one another, and wherein the starting points and ending points of the plurality of cuts are arranged on a rectangular folded edge, and wherein the plurality of cuts intersect at a center point to form a substantially rectangular product holder, and wherein the plurality of cuts intersect at a midpoint.
- a square, circular and/or rectangular product holder with a large number of incisions in the cover surface, with the incisions intersecting at a center point.
- a square, circular and/or rectangular product holder is formed, which has a large number of triangular folding elements.
- the triangular flap elements are connected to the lid surface at a fold edge on only one side due to the proposed course of the cut, so that the triangular flap elements can be pressed into an inner area of the folding box.
- food products or beverage products can be pressed into the square, circular and/or rectangular product holder from above in order to securely hold the food products introduced in the product holder.
- a circular product holder is beneficial for round food products, a square product holder for square food products, and a rectangular product holder for oblong food products.
- the brackets are generally intended to allow the folding box to be used like a tray.
- the holders protect the food from falling and serve to hold food placed in the holder. Food products such as an apple, yoghurt and a cup of coffee can then be placed in the holder by the hospital staff.
- Food waste can be reduced in this way, since additional products can only be placed in the holder if the patient so wishes.
- the folding box can hold liquids and, for example, can hold liquids that have accidentally been spilled, such as coffee.
- the circular product holder has a radius that lies in a radius range of 2 cm to 7 cm.
- the square product holder has a side length that is in a side length range of 2 cm to 7 cm.
- the rectangular product holder has a first side length and a second side length, the first side length being in a side length range of 10 cm to 18 cm and the second side length being in a side length range of 5 to 10 cm.
- the radius range and the side length ranges described above are particularly suitable for food products such as bottles, fruit or beverage cups with liquids.
- the folding box in the folded state has a readable code on an outside of the folding box, preferably a QR code or a barcode.
- the outside of the carton is an outwardly facing surface of the carton when the carton is folded, e.g.
- An inside of the folding box is a surface of the folding box in the folded state, which faces the inner space that the folding box encloses in the closed state.
- the code is particularly preferably set up to trigger a media conversation on a terminal device by scanning the code, for example a link to a multimedia platform is encoded in the code.
- a patient who is spending time in a hospital, for example, can call up media entertainment to pass the time by scanning the code and calling up videos, for example.
- the folding box in the folded state has an entertainment imprint on an outside or an inside of the folding box, which imprint describes an imprint that is used for entertainment purposes or to pass the time.
- an entertainment imprint for example, a Sudoku, a crossword puzzle, a search image, an article to read are provided as an entertainment imprint.
- the folding box in the folded state has a color code printed on an outside of the folding box for identifying food products, in particular to identify carnivorous, vegetarian or vegan food products. It can thus be seen from the outside which food products are arranged inside the folding box without the folding box having to be opened.
- the folding box in the folded state has a closure seal on an outside of the folding box to identify an open state of the folding box in the folded state.
- the opening status can thus be checked, whether the folding box has already been opened or not.

- a folding box filled with food is also proposed with at least one food of the first type, one food of the second type and optionally with one food of the third type and one food of the fourth type.
- all foods can be provided as foods of the first, second, third and fourth type, such as edible or drinkable foods, e.g. B. sandwiches, yoghurts, fruit, vegetables or other edible food products.
- beverage products such as non-alcoholic beverages or alcoholic beverages can also be provided.
- the folding box in a folded state is adapted to the food of the first type and second type with a separating barrier formed in an interior area of the folding box and that a first and a second food compartment are formed by the separating barrier.
- At least one food of the first type is arranged in the first food compartment, preferably a food product, in particular a sandwich, a wrap or some other edible food product.
- a food product in particular a sandwich, a wrap or some other edible food product.
- Other examples are: a filled sandwich, a filled pretzel corner, a filled pretzel, a filled bagel. These products are particularly preferred because they can be eaten without cutlery. Food of the first kind can also be understood as a main course.
- At least food of the second type is arranged in the second food compartment, preferably a beverage product, in particular a non-alcoholic beverage, for example drinking water or a soft drink.
- a beverage product in particular a non-alcoholic beverage, for example drinking water or a soft drink.
- a 0.5l water bottle for example, can be placed in the folding box as food of the second type.
- the food of the second kind can thus be understood as a beverage accompaniment.
- the folding box also has at least a first product holder and/or a second product holder for holding the food of the third and fourth type. If required, the food of the third and fourth type can be introduced into this holder.
- the food of the third type is preferably fruit, in particular an apple or a pear.
- a vitamin-rich food is therefore proposed and can be understood as a fruit side dish.
- the food of the third type can therefore only be placed in the product holder when required or ordered.
- the food of the fourth type is a dessert, such as yoghurt or pudding.
- the food of the fourth kind can therefore be understood as a dessert.
- a fifth type of food is provided and proposed, which is preferably a hot drink, such as a cup of coffee or tea.
- a further product holder can be provided to accommodate the fifth type of food, as described above.
- the first and/or second product support is formed from a plurality of incisions, each incision extending from a starting point to an ending point, the starting point and ending point of the incisions being located opposite each other, and the starting points and ending points of the plurality of incisions on a folding edge are arranged, and wherein the plurality of incisions intersect at a center point in order to adapt the folded box with the first and/or second product holder to the food of the third type and fourth type.
- a stocked serving box is therefore proposed, which can also be understood as a catering box.
- the filled serving box can be delivered as a finished end product.
- a serving box can be sold at events, such as camps or concerts.
- the equipped serving box can also be used for old people's homes or be intended for free sale in a supermarket.
- a sale in vending machines, such as snack machines, can also be provided.
- the folding box serves as a tablet for the third, fourth and fifth type of food.
- the folding box thus also serves as a storage location for rubbish, for example if the food is packed in plastic.
- a stocked food box which can have a main meal and a drink inside. If necessary, additional groceries can then optionally be placed in the product holders, for example to provide a hospital patient with groceries as needed. For example, if a patient in the hospital does not want fruit, the box is not subsequently filled with fruit. This can reduce food waste.
- a main meal with a drink can be arranged inside the box.
- the advantage is that the hospital person does not have to serve the main meal and the drink himself, but only has to place the box on the sickbed.
- Another advantage is better hygiene, because with the proposed folding box filled with food, for example, the hospital person is better protected, for example from infections.
- the staff can place a filled food box on a hospital bed or the box can be automatically provided in a machine. Such a box is also more hygienic compared to classic tablets, since these are usually loaded by hand.
- the food intake can also be measured with the folding box filled with food. It is preferably proposed to fill the folding box with a water bottle, in particular a 0.51 water bottle, as the second type of food.
- the box can be given two or three times a day and at the end of the day the amount of liquid can be checked a patient has taken. When the hospital staff picks up the folding box for disposal in the evening, the filling level of the bottles and thus the fluid intake of the patient can be checked afterwards.
- the folding box equipped with food is preferably designed according to one of the above embodiments.
- the first type, second type, third type and fourth type of food are selected in such a way that a balanced diet is provided.
- a diet is preferably balanced if, averaged over a period of several days, about 55% of the energy requirement comes from carbohydrates, at least 15% from proteins and 30% from fats. The foods are therefore selected in such a way that these conditions are met.
